一冷冗、前提條件
1.Centos 6.5
2.jdk1.8.0
二、Git安裝
git折騰我太久了惑艇,必須要好好記錄下來蒿辙,分享給完全沒有接觸過的人,大家盡量少走彎路滨巴。
服務(wù)器上使用yum -y install安裝git思灌,版本是1.7.1,然后在jenkins中安裝git plugin插件時(shí)恭取,提示There are dependency errors loading some plugins:Jenkins Git plugin v3.7.0. git-client v2.7.0 is missing. To fix, install v2.7.0 or later.?
于是我下載了git-clinet v2.7.1,進(jìn)入jenkins插件管理->高級上傳插件并安裝泰偿,重啟jenkins,然而問題并沒有解決蜈垮,仍然是同樣的提示耗跛,這樣我又下載了Git plugin v2.9.5在jenkins中進(jìn)行安裝,最終問題得到解決攒发。
接下來调塌,應(yīng)該關(guān)于git配置我已經(jīng)準(zhǔn)備好了,此時(shí)在Jenkins全局工具配置中惠猿,需要添加git執(zhí)行路徑羔砾,這里我當(dāng)時(shí)很不明白,為啥服務(wù)器上安裝了git, 然后jenkins里又需要安裝git插件呢,不就是去拉通過git管理的代碼嗎姜凄?后面我把git plugin卸載后政溃,發(fā)現(xiàn)添加job時(shí)代碼管理部分git項(xiàng)不見了,這個(gè)時(shí)候我就有些明白了态秧。git plugin是jenkins和git的橋梁董虱,只有安裝了git plugin, jenkins才能有g(shù)it ,并通過git去拉代碼申鱼。到這里愤诱,git的問題總算都解決了。
關(guān)于服務(wù)器上安裝git的說明:
1.使用yum -y install 安裝的時(shí)1.7.1版本润讥,其實(shí)最新版本已到2.9.5
2.如果想安裝最新版本,還是找到下載地址直接按鉆過吧盘寡,git下載:https://github.com/git/git/archive/v2.9.5.tar.gz
3.安裝步驟可參考老徐文章http://www.reibang.com/p/af3db47ccd1f
三楚殿、Maven安裝
1.wget?http://mirrors.tuna.tsinghua.edu.cn/apache/maven/maven-3/3.5.2/source/apache-maven-3.5.2-src.tar.gz
2.tar zxvf?apache-maven-3.5.2-src.tar.gz
3.[root@bogon tools]# mv ./apache-maven-3.5.2 /usr/local/
4.vim /etc/profile底部添加
MAVEN_HOME=/usr/local/apache-maven-3.5.2
5.source /etc/profile
四、Jenkins配置
1.下載jenkins.war文件放到服務(wù)器上竿痰,直接啟用
java -jar /usr/local/webserver/jenkin.war --httpPort=8080 ?(直接啟用并設(shè)置端口號)